What Affects Your Honda Element's Value in the Arizona Market
The Honda Element was only produced through 2011, which means every one on the road today is at least a dozen years old. That age factor plays into value, but so do things specific to the Arizona environment. Maricopa County's intense UV exposure and triple-digit summer heat take a measurable toll on paint, rubber seals, and interior plastics. An Element that's been garage-kept in a neighborhood like Arrowhead Lakes will typically appraise better than one that's sat exposed in a surface lot for years. Mileage is a significant factor, but condition often matters just as much. A high-mileage Element with a clean interior, functioning air conditioning, and no rust will hold more value than a lower-mileage one with sun-cracked dash panels or a compromised AC system — a non-negotiable in the Phoenix metro. Mechanical history, accident records, and whether the vehicle has a clean Arizona title all feed into the final number. Trim level matters too. The Element came in DX, LX, EX, and SC trims, with all-wheel drive availability on some years. AWD models tend to attract more buyer interest even in a desert market, since many Glendale residents use their vehicles for trips to Prescott, Flagstaff, or up into the White Mountains. Knowing your trim and any documented service history gives you a stronger position when you submit your details.
Selling With a Loan Balance or Negative Equity
A lot of Glendale sellers hesitate to reach out because they still owe money on their Honda Element. Maybe you financed it a few years ago and the payoff hasn't caught up to the vehicle's current market value. This situation — often called being underwater or having negative equity — is more common than most people realize, and it doesn't disqualify you from selling. What's My Car Worth Arizona works with sellers who have active loans every day. When you sell to us, we coordinate directly with your lender to pay off the remaining balance. If your Element's value exceeds the payoff, you receive the difference. If the payoff is higher than the offer, you'd need to cover that gap — but knowing that number upfront lets you plan accordingly, rather than discovering it mid-transaction at a dealership. Trading In vs. Selling Outright — What Glendale Sellers Should Know
If you're planning to buy another vehicle, trading in your Element might seem like the path of least resistance. You hand over the keys, the dealership adjusts the price of the new vehicle, and you drive off the lot the same day. But that convenience often comes at a hidden cost. Trade-in values are frequently lower than what the open market will bear, and the negotiation gets bundled into a larger transaction where it's difficult to know whether you're actually getting a fair number on either end.
